The Islamic Texts Society is a notable Islamic publishers. A UK registered charity it was established in 1981 and has published many great Islamic books since then.
The ITS focuses on producing English translations of important Islamic books with an emphasis upon the Sufi and classical Islam traditions, but it has also published a number of contemporary scholarly works as well. The Islamic Texts Society has focused upon high quality publications, but maintain a long-term goal of eventually producing a comprehensive library on Islam and the Islamic sciences.
Of key interest to many readers is the Society’s focus upon translating and publishing the works of the great Muslim reviver Imam Muhammad Abu Hamid al Ghazali (ra).
A new project for the Society is the Muslim Personalities Series which is dedicated to the lives, ideas and writings of Muslims who have contributed to Islamic thought throughout the centuries.
